Felipe Lazalde, 62, of Rigby died Wednesday, April 14, 2004, at his home.
Felipe was born February 5, 1942 in Sain Alto Zacatecas Mexico, the son of Macario Lazalde and Andrea Chihauhua. He was raised and attended school in Mexico. He worked for Kingston produce for 15 years and Snake River Plains for 10 years. Felipe married Alicia Borunda on November 5, 1979 in Delicias Chihuahua, Mexico. He was a member of the Catholic Church. Felipe enjoyed working in his yard, coin collecting, music and traveling.
